Title: New p-01 FP roll pin problem
Post by: graebeard on January 14, 2017, 09:26:00 PM
I have a NIB p-01 that I have put 900 problem free rounds through.  I was cleaning it up the other night and noticed shardes of this pin falling out of the hole in the slide.  Dry firing has been kept to a minimum and when I did, I used snap caps or an oring on the firing pin.  Has anyone else experienced this?  Should I be concerned?
Title: Re: New p-01 FP roll pin problem
Post by: delphidoc on January 14, 2017, 09:46:41 PM
I haven't had this happen to me but yeah, I'd be concerned about it. You can drive the pin out and look at it. My guess is it needs to be replaced. CGW sells a hardened pin. I'd sure look at the FP and spring, too. Whichever pin gets put back in the slide, the notch goes up.
